How to Tell if Your Tag Heuer Watch is Fake: A Comprehensive Guide
If you're considering purchasing a Tag Heuer watch, it's essential to know how to distinguish a genuine timepiece from a counterfeit. With the rise of replica watches, even seasoned collectors can find it challenging to identify a fake. In this guide, we'll walk you through the key indicators that can help you determine the authenticity of a Tag Heuer watch.
1. Examine the Packaging
Authentic Tag Heuer watches come in high-quality packaging. The box should be sturdy, with the Tag Heuer logo clearly displayed. If the packaging looks cheap or lacks proper branding, it’s a red flag. Additionally, check for the authenticity card and warranty information that usually accompany genuine watches.
2. Analyze the Weight
A genuine Tag Heuer watch is made from high-quality materials, giving it a substantial weight. If the watch feels unusually light, it may be a fake. Counterfeit watches often use inferior materials that contribute to a lightweight design.
3. Inspect the Dial
The dial of a genuine Tag Heuer watch features precise craftsmanship. Look for clean lines, evenly applied markers, and a well-placed logo. Counterfeit versions often have misaligned logos, poorly applied markers, or even spelling mistakes. Pay attention to the watch glass as well; authentic watches usually have sapphire crystal, which is scratch-resistant and very clear.
4. Check the Movement
One of the most significant differences between authentic and fake Tag Heuer watches is the movement. Genuine Tag Heuer watches use high-quality Swiss movements, which are known for their precision. If you can, open the case back and observe the movement. A genuine Tag Heuer will have a finely crafted movement with engravings that are sharp and clear.
5. Look for Serial Numbers
All authentic Tag Heuer watches come with a unique serial number, usually located between the lugs on the back of the watch. You can verify this number with Tag Heuer’s customer service. If the watch doesn’t have a serial number or if it’s poorly etched, it could be fake.
6. Observe the Price
While it’s tempting to jump at a seemingly fantastic deal, be cautious. If the price of a Tag Heuer watch is significantly lower than the market value, it’s likely a counterfeit. Always do your research and compare prices from authorized retailers. 8. Take it to an Expert
If you’re still unsure about the authenticity of your Tag Heuer watch, consider taking it to a qualified watchmaker or an authorized Tag Heuer dealer. They can provide a professional assessment and help confirm whether your watch is genuine or fake.
